所有REST方法都是幂等的吗?

时间:2017-03-03 23:48:34

标签: restful-architecture spring-rest

在Spring RESTful Web Services中,所有REST(Representational State Transfer)方法都是幂等的吗?

1 个答案:

答案 0 :(得分:5)

没有

Idempotence保证无论输入命令多少次,都会应用相同的结果。对于连续请求(例如POST)上的应用程序状态改变应用程序状态的命令,

作为这些端点的作者,您直接负责端点的幂等性。如果真正感觉到它,那么可以使GET请求成为非幂等的,但是只有Spring没有保证暗示这些端点保证是幂等的。< / p>